Missing woman found dead on river bank
The body of the woman, who had been missing along with her 25-day-old baby since Sunday, was recovered from the banks of the Tamor river on Monday.bookmark

Taplejung
Police on Monday recovered the body of a 26-year-old woman in Panchthar.
The body of Yamuna Chapagain was found on the banks of Tamor river in Triveni Rural Municipality-2, said Deputy Superintendent of Police Rajan Limbu.
The victim had been missing, along with her 25-day-old baby, since Sunday. The whereabouts of the baby is still unknown, police said.
“She had allegedly left home for the Parewadanda health post at around 11am on Sunday to get the baby vaccinated,” said Jaya Bhurtel, the victim’s father.
Chapagain’s phone and some clothing articles were recovered from the banks of the same river on Sunday.
Further investigation into the matter is underway.
